
.tc {
padding: 0;
position:relative;
}
.tb {
border-collapse: collapse
}
a {
color: #00c
}
a:visited {
color: #551a8b
}
.t {
background: #ebeff9;
color: #000;
padding: 5px 1px 4px
}
.bt {
border-top: 1px solid #36c
}
.z {
display: none
}
#logo span {
cursor: pointer;
cursor: hand
}
#logo span {
background: url(http://www.google.com/images/nav_logo.png) no-repeat;
height: 52px;
overflow: hidden
}
#logo {
display: block;
height: 52px;
margin: 13px 0 7px;
overflow: hidden;
position: relative;
width: 150px
}
#logo span {
background-position: 0 -26px;
left: 0;
position: absolute;
top: 0;
width: 100%
}
div {
line-height: 1.5
}
#sd {
font-size: 84%;
font-weight: bold
}
#sd {
margin: 0 0 0 5px
}
table.bt {
padding: 5px 0
}
.clear {
font-size: .01em;
clear: both;
padding: 0;
margin: 0
}

